This role sits inside our Building Products segment, where every project is measured by the real-world problems it solves for customers. You'll help create tangible, meaningful value-products and services that ease pain points for builders, contractors, homeowners, and other market partners.

Responsibilities:

* Lead a cross-functional core team - engineering, manufacturing, supply chain, marketing, finance, and external partners-aligning tasks, resolving conflicts, and removing roadblocks.
* Facilitate Stage-Gate reviews (focus on Gates 2-5) - prepare deliverables, lead gate meetings, and secure go/hold decisions that keep work moving.
* Coordinate suppliers and service providers - manage statements of work, timing, and quality for prototypes, tooling, testing, and production ramp-up.
* Own project financials - generate cost estimates, capital/expense requests, track actuals vs. budget, and drive corrective action on variances.
* Track and report performance metrics - schedule adherence, cost, quality, and readiness KPIs; provide concise, audience-appropriate updates to senior leadership.
* Ensure compliance with quality, safety, and regulatory requirements throughout design, validation, and launch.
* Drive change-management and stakeholder communication plans to build buy-in and smooth hand-offs across plants, functions, and markets.
* Foster a culture of innovation - encourage creative thinking, continuous improvement, and practical experimentation.
* Capture lessons learned and improve the new product playbook - run post-launch retrospectives and feed insights into continuous improvement efforts.
* Coach and mentor team members - model curiosity, give timely feedback, and foster a positive, high-performance culture that embraces ambiguity and innovation.
